Local Heros At Slattery’s In Fitchburg, Ma.

by altardy on November 30, 2010

— Local heroes are always great to find. Dave and Donna (owners of Slattery’s in Fitchburg, Ma.) are local heroes. They put on their annual road race —Slattery’s Turkey Trot— and as you can see on the sign, their race has given out over $155,000 in scholarships. I made my way out on November 21st. […]
